My Viewsonic N3250w tv I have had for 4 years no longer powers up. If you hit the button it lights up around the switch but then almost immediately powers back down. Does this sound like a power supply problem or a switch problem?

Power supply module will be the first thing to check, look for bad caps, find out if it has standby 5vdc and other voltages.

ViewSonic N3250w

The defective power supply module will cause the following symptoms:
No Display and no Sound, Then Power indicate light changes from Green to Red.
Turns OFF by itself.
Needs to be unplug to make it work.
Works for a few minutes then turns OFF.
